Differentiate between Java Applet and Java Application
Sr. No.
|
Java Applet
|
Java Application
|
1 |
Applets run in web pages
|
Applications run on standalone systems.
|
2 |
Applets are not full featured application programs.
|
Applications are full featured programs.
|
3 |
Applets are the small programs.
|
Applications are larger programs.
|
4 |
Applet starts execution with its init().
|
Application starts execution with its main ().
|
5 |
Parameters to the applet are given in the HTML file.
|
Parameters to the application are given at the command prompt
|
6 |
Applet cannot access the local file system and resources
|
Application can access the local file system and resources.
|
7 |
Applets are event driven
|
Applications are control driven.
|
